May I present to you: The new collection for my accessories label Carni. It’s called Houdini and it has become quite a splash of colors. But instead of going into detail about my inspiration I feel like I want to say something else at this place.

While creating this new collection there was one thing that struck me the most. And that is how many people actually went out of their way to help me. Unconditionally.  This is something I don’t take for granted. I am so happy and blessed to know these amazing people and will be forever grateful for all their support. So I would like to send out a big thank you to all of them. To my talented photographers Katja and Philipp for their wonderful photos. To my models Agnes, Anne-Claire, Devid and Thibaud for lending me their beauty (and their patience), to the lovely Vivian for making the outfits, to Pablo for sending me the materials from Paris (and making some great choices in colors), and most importantly to my sister Susanne who has helped me so much I couldn’t put it into words.
